Let's solve your equation step-by-step.
2.5(6x−4)=10+4(1.5+0.5x)
Step 1: Simplify both sides of the equation.
2.5(6x−4)=10+4(1.5+0.5x)
(2.5)(6x)+(2.5)(−4)=10+(4)(1.5)+(4)(0.5x)(Distribute)
15x+−10=10+6+2x
15x−10=(2x)+(10+6)(Combine Like Terms)
15x−10=2x+16
15x−10=2x+16
Step 2: Subtract 2x from both sides.
15x−10−2x=2x+16−2x
13x−10=16
Step 3: Add 10 to both sides.
13x−10+10=16+10
13x=26
Step 4: Divide both sides by 13.
